Maltz Jupiter Theatre Receives More Carbonell Nominations Than Any South Florida Regional Theatre
The Boy Friend leads with 11 nominations; Man of LaMancha with 10
The Maltz Jupiter Theatre received the highest honor in South Florida theatre excellence with 21 Carbonell Award nominations; the most by any South Florida Regional Theatre and the most in the theatre's short five seasons.
A splashy production of the flapper-era musical
The Boy Friend took home the most nominations with 11; followed by the amazing period musical Man of LaMancha with 10.
"We are particularly happy to receive so many nominations because Man of La Mancha and The Boy Friend were the only two shows that we produced that were eligible given the three-week required run. Several of our excellent shows from the last year such as Ain't Misbehavin and Deathtrap only ran two weeks and were therefore not up for consideration" said Andrew Kato, Artistic Director. "The vote of confidence by this important group only solidifies us as a major regional theatre in South Florida."
The Boy Friend's 11 nominations include Best Production of a Musical; Best Director/Musical for Mark Martino; Best Actress/Musical for Natalie Hall; Best Supporting Actor/Musical Connor Gallagher; Best Supporting Actress/Musical for Julie Kotarides and Erin McGuire; Musical Direction/Musical Helen Gregory; Choreography/Musical Denis Jones; Best Scenic Design Dan Kuchar; Best Light Design Donald Edmund Thomas and Best Costume Design Jose M. Rivera.
Man of La Mancha's 10 nominations include Best Production of a Musical; Best Director/Musical for Peter Flynn; Best Actor Neal Benari; Best Actress/Musical for Alicia Irving; Best Supporting Actor/Musical Michael Lluberes; Musical Direction/Musical Helen Gregory; Best Scenic Design Michael Bottari and Ronald Case; Best Light Design Donald Edmund Thomas and Best Costume Design Michael Bottari and Ronald Case and Best Sound Design Luis Logo.
In 2007 the Maltz Jupiter Theatre took home the prestigious Best Production of a Musical for The Tin Pan Alley Rag along with two others for Jiri Zizka as Best Director of a Musical and Best Musical Direction for Brad Ellis. Over the past five seasons the theatre has won five total Carbonell Awards and has been nominated for 46 awards.
32nd Annual Carbonell Award nominations were released today along with details of the awards ceremony, which is one of the most anticipated events of the theatrical season. The Carbonell Awards, sponsored by The Law Firm of Broad & Cassel, P.A., will take place Monday, April 7 at 7:30 p.m. in the Amaturo Theater of the Broward Center for the Performing Arts, with Broadway leading lady Christine Andreas as mistress of ceremonies.
The Maltz Jupiter Theatre opened in February 2004 as a 550-seat, nonprofit community-based regional theater in the former Burt Reynolds Dinner Theatre.
